Product Introduction
The GE IS215VPROH2BD Turbine Protection Board is an advanced module designed for turbine monitoring and protection in industrial and power generation applications. It provides reliable real-time protection for steam, gas, and hydro turbines, safeguarding them against abnormal operating conditions such as overspeed, excessive vibration, and abnormal temperatures.
This board is engineered for redundant operation, enhancing system reliability by allowing continuous monitoring even if one input path fails. It integrates seamlessly with GE turbine control systems, offering fast fault detection, trip signaling, and diagnostic feedback.
The IS215VPROH2BD is ideal for critical turbine installations where high availability, safety, and reliability are essential.
Product Specifications
| Parameter | Specification |
|---|---|
| Product Model | IS215VPROH2BD |
| Product Type | Turbine Protection Board |
| Application | Steam, Gas, and Hydro Turbines |
| Protection Functions | Overspeed, Vibration, Temperature, Trip Logic |
| Input Type | Redundant digital and analog inputs |
| Output Type | Relay contacts for trip and alarm signaling |
| Integration | Compatible with GE turbine control systems |
| Diagnostics | Self-test and status reporting |
| Mounting Type | Panel-mounted |
| Dimensions | 231 × 111 × 33 mm |
| Weight | 0.4 kg |
